lee_chadwickI am a Nottingham based (Lancashire born) stickmaker specialising in walking staffs, fruit picking sticks and wading staffs. I work during the day as a web designer so stickmaking has become a very welcome diversion from my day job, being the antithesis of sitting in front of a computer all day.

I am a keen walker and outdoors enthusiast and can regularly be found wandering the hills of Derbyshire’s dark peak or on one of the UK’s many long distance trails.

I try and source my materials from within the UK, sourcing most of my antler from Exmoor and occasionaly the Scottish highlands. I source my shafts either from specialist suppliers or I cut my own when I get the chance. I am very keen to hear from UK coppice owners / woodsman, who may be able to supply me with freshly cut shafts ready for seasoning. I am keen to support the UK coppice industry.

I will be cutting a new crop of shafts this winter and hope to replenish my dwindling hazel stock to keep me busy the following winter.

I am always interested to hear from fellow stickmakers and anyone who is able to supply me with antler and shafts, particularly blackthorn, crab apple, hazel, holly and especially any interesting ‘twistys’.
